This help tutorial will explain in detail how to create an Early Alert Request in C-Pro
1.0 Creating a New Record in C-Pro
- From Home Screen Click on "New" button.
- This button is also available when you are in the CAPA Module section of Action Items.
Clicking on "New" button in both of the sections mentioned above will get you to the same screen of choices.
2.0 New Record Selection Criteria
- Make sure you have the correct Organization selected. This should match the organization your are currently logged in under.
- Select "Action Item Requests" in the "Select Document Class" drop down box.
- Select "Early Alert Request" in the "Select Document Type" drop down box.
- There is only one option for "Select Document Layout" drop down box and it should be shown "Early Alert Request Layout"
- Press on Chevron to continue
3.0 Early Alert Request: Identity Section
This section is very important because it allows easy navigation and searching of Early Alerts. This section will also enable users to pull out data for various reports.
- Follow the proper Title format when opening an early alert. This will allow easy sorting in the future.
- Control number is automatically assigned and will start with letters "EA" followed by an auto incremental value.
- Status and Creation Date are automatically assigned. Status will be updated accordingly based on what part of the Early Alert Process you are in. NOTE: Creation Date field is included in the customer initial and final communication response.
- Effectiveness Review can be selected depending on how you want to track your customer response. If an Early Alert is kept in-house, there might not be a need for an Effectiveness Review. If an Effectiveness Review is checked off, make sure to specify proper time period, the default is 90 days but can be modified as needed.
- Allowances will dictate the list of candidates available for Approval and Escalation flow. You can select all of them by holding control key and clicking/highlighting all options, or if you anticipate for example that an Early Alert will only need TKAMs as part of the approval flow, then just select a single option.
- Selecting the expediter will route the Early Alert to the proper TKAM for investigation and communication with customer. Click on the Chevron to open the list of available expediters (NOTE: this list will vary based on the allowances you selected in Step 5). Click on person's name and button "Add Selected", if the person's name is not listed try to increase number of Entries form default of 6 to 10 or more.
- Select an additional expediter if necessary. Click on the chevron, select from list of names and click on "Add Selected"
- Selecting a manufacturing department will allow data reporting in the future. Click on Blue text "Early Alert Manufacturing Department" to see a list of department options. Select the radio button next to the appropriate manufacturing department or the product and click on the chevron to select.
- Selecting a product from the Early Alert Product list will allow data reporting in the future. This product list is limited to the products listed in the SOP-01551 which require engineering review. To add additional products to the drop down list please contact the system administrator. To select a product click on the blue text "Early Alert Product List" which will show a drop down list, in the list select your product and click on the chevron to add. NOTE: This field is included in the customer initial and final communication response.
- Selecting a parameter will allow reporting in the future. This parameter list is limited based on non-raw material parameters measured on the list of products form the step above. To add additional parameter to the selection list contact the system administrator. To select a parameter click on the blue text "Early Alert Parameter List" which will show the applicable list form which you can click in the check box to select a parameter and then on chevron to add. Multiple parameters can be selected only if the analytical method is the same for each parameter for example: Particle Counts. NOTE: This field is included in the customer initial and final communication response.
- This screen shot shows a properly populated "Action Request Identity" Section.
- Save your record by pressing the "Save" button form the top menu
4.0 Early Alert Request: Priority and Schedule Section
A due date is automatically configured to be 30 days after an Early Alert is created. You are able to change the due date if necessary by clicking on the calender icon next to the due date and selecting the correct due date. The due date can be revised for the record in the future as well.
5.0 Early Alert Request: Description Section
- Select the source of Early Alert Request by clicking on the drop down box arrow and clicking on an item form the list. This field will allow reporting on sources of EA's in the future.
- Select the violation of Early Alert by clicking on the drop down box arrow and clicking on an item form the list. This field will allow reporting on violations of EA's in the future.
- Type in the Lot Number of the product associated with this Early Alert. NOTE: This field is included in the customer initial and final communication response.
- Select the incident date associated with the violation by clicking on the calender icon next to incident date text box. Select necessary date from the calender. This could be the date of the QC test or In-Process check which resulted in the violation.
- Type in Early Alert Description NOTE: This field is included in the customer initial and final communication.
- Type in the Control Limit of Violating Parameter. This could be either our internal dynamic limit, internal fixed limits, or customer's control limits. Beside the values type in which control limits are violated. Internal Fixed, Internal Dynamic, Customer Fixed. NOTE: This field is included in the customer initial and final communication.
- Type in the value of Violating Parameter. NOTE: This field is included in the customer initial and final communication.
- This screen shot shows a properly populated "Early Alert Description" Section.
- Save your record by pressing the "Save" button form the top menu
6.0 Early Alert Request: Image Section
- Image can be added using snag-it and your computers copy and paste function into this section.
NOTE: Best browser to use for this feature is firefox. Adding images to this section is not the same as having them display on the initial and final reports. In order to show images on the report they have to also be attached in the section below in either .png or .jpeg format.
7.0 Early Alert Request: Attachment Section
- Minitab file from engineering review can be attached in this section by clicking on the "Attach File" button
- Browse for the file on your computer to define file path
- Type in description of attached file for example "Minitab File"
- Click "Confirm" to Attach
- Click Icon to add multiple attachments
To add image fields into Initial and Final reports, they must be attached either in png or jpeg format in this section. If multiple file types are attached for example pdf and png, only the png file types will show the image on the report, so don't worry about pdf attachments showing on the reports.
8.0 Early Alert Request: Associated Items Section
This section can be used if there are any Associated Items with this product in C-Pro. For example any procedure, customer complaint, NCMR, or control plan.
- Click on "Manage Associated Items" and follow steps on the screen to add "Associated Items".
NOTE: Associated Items must already be in C-Pro in order to be associated with an Early Alert.
9.0 Early Alert Request: Hosted Customer Profiled Master Data Section
This section allows you to associate a customer profile with the Early Alert. This field is included in the customer initial and final communication response.
- Click on "Manage Hosted Date" button
- Click on "Customer Profile - Americas"
- Search for customer profile by typing the name into search box
- Select Customer Profile to Add
- Click on Add Selected
- Click chevron to return back to the Early Alert Request Page
10.0 Early Alert Request: Notification List
Add names of notification recipients in this section. Do not add the expediter to avoid multiple emails being sent to them. Notification Recipients can be added later as well by the expediter.
- Click on Chevron to add recipients
11.0 Submitting the Early Alert to Expediter
- Save Changes
- Submit to Expediter
NOTE: If the same person is the initiator and an expediter of the early alert. Then the acceptable will be automatic. If a different person is doing an engineering review and then assigning the EA to a TKAM, then the expediter (TKAM) will have to accept this Early Alert.
